Transaction 69513756a9b96d324692b6345c5bee786df6992718e5258ad786011527a86718
1 Input
1 Output
-
69513756a9b96d324692b6345c5bee786df6992718e5258ad786011527a86718:0
- value
- 209618
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fa203c8864b45a04b55bbe2a8578f821e208487b OP_EQUAL
- address
- 3QVZUL52zgrKiZtaiCEgiUib5ipyGu2cTQ